The creation of Sakura Miku was a natural extension of the Hatsune Miku concept, a character brought to life by Crypton Future Media. The core idea was simple yet brilliant: to design a vocaloid character based on the essence of Japanese springtime. The inspiration was the *sakura*, or cherry blossom, a flower deeply interwoven with Japanese culture. It symbolizes beauty, renewal, and the transient nature of life, all evocative themes perfect for a character designed to connect with audiences on an emotional level.
This concept allowed artists and the creative team at Crypton to develop a distinct iteration of the iconic character. The goal was to create a design that was immediately recognizable as Miku but also captured the specific mood and aesthetic of the sakura season. It was a strategic decision, linking the character to a specific time of year and providing a fresh, seasonal appeal to her dedicated fan base.
The evolution of Sakura Miku has been a fascinating journey. The initial designs often showcased her with a palette transformation. Think of it as Miku’s classic look but with the pastel pinks, soft whites, and subtle greens that are associated with cherry blossoms. As time went on, different artists and designers were brought in to reimagine Sakura Miku’s appearance. These collaborations resulted in a wide range of styles, from outfits inspired by traditional Japanese attire to modern, fashion-forward designs. This variety ensured that Sakura Miku remained relevant and visually appealing, attracting both long-time fans and newcomers.
A Visual Symphony: Design Elements That Captivate
Sakura Miku’s visual appeal is undeniable. Her design cleverly integrates the elements of the cherry blossom, making her instantly recognizable and enchanting. Her color palette, a carefully curated selection of pinks and whites, forms the foundation of her aesthetic. The colors evoke the delicate petals of the sakura flowers and create a sense of lightness and grace. Accents of green, often found in her hair or accessories, provide a complementary touch, mirroring the leaves of the cherry blossom trees.
The design also incorporates outfits reflecting the theme. Think of variations. Some designs draw inspiration from traditional Japanese garments, such as kimonos or yukata, adorned with cherry blossom patterns. Others feature more contemporary attire, but always with a nod to the floral motif. Often, the clothing incorporates flowing, ethereal fabrics that mimic the gentle movement of the petals in the wind.
Accessories play a crucial role in solidifying the Sakura Miku theme. The signature twin-tails, a trademark of Hatsune Miku, are often adorned with cherry blossom-shaped hairpieces, ribbons, or clips. These details instantly link the character to the sakura theme. The inclusion of other accessories, such as parasols, fans, or even instruments decorated with cherry blossom patterns, reinforces the theme.

Sakura Miku in Action: Media and Community Interaction
Sakura Miku’s presence extends far beyond still images and character designs. The character finds her voice through music and stage presence. Artists create songs specifically for Sakura Miku, often incorporating themes related to springtime, love, and beauty. These songs are accompanied by captivating music videos, showcasing her in dynamic performances set against the backdrop of cherry blossom-filled landscapes. These music videos frequently utilize vibrant animation.
Sakura Miku also appears in concerts. These concerts, which can draw massive crowds, feature stunning stage productions, mesmerizing light shows, and holographic projections of the character. The shows combine digital artistry with live performance elements, creating an immersive experience that brings the virtual idol to life. The sets are often themed around the sakura season, enhancing the atmosphere and providing a visual spectacle.
Sakura Miku’s presence extends to the world of merchandise. Figures, plush toys, and clothing bearing her likeness are highly sought after by fans. Collaborations with other brands further enhance her reach. These collaborations often result in special edition products. These products, such as themed electronics, accessories, or even food items, offer fans an opportunity to express their love for Sakura Miku in tangible ways.
The Sakura Miku phenomenon also thrives on fan art and community engagement. A dedicated community of artists creates stunning illustrations, animations, and even 3D models of Sakura Miku. These works of art are shared across social media platforms, showcasing the creativity and passion of the fanbase. Community members often organize events, gatherings, and collaborative projects, further solidifying the bond between fans. The character plays a role in bringing fans together.
